And here is some tips for mapping, and how to make it not bland. Add stuff! Instead of a plain cave, add some water as an obstacle, there are also rocks and bones tiles, use them. For houses add kitchen stuff, the water basin, the oven. There are book cases, barrels, rope, boxes, etc. And for towns make sure there is vegetation, grasses and trees, flowers, roads, mapping isn't hard. Just make it fun.
